RISE is a leader in Saudi Arabia’s sport, culture and entertainment (SCE) sectors. With offices in Dubai (UAE) and Riyadh (Saudi Arabia), RISE specialises in providing data‑driven, sustainable sponsorship services to some of the region’s leading brand and rights holder clients. The successful candidate will join on a fixed‑term contract to provide maternity cover, leading the brand sponsorship team and responsible for leading and managing the day‑to‑day partnership management of our brand clients. They will be passionate about the SCE industry and have a track record of success in partnership management and the development of brand strategy.
Working closely with the leadership team, the role requires someone who is passionate about sponsorship, its role in the brand marketing mix and has a good working knowledge of sport, culture and entertainment industries across the GCC region. The successful applicant will collaborate with the team to support and lead numerous Brand Sponsorship accounts across the business. The role will be best suited for someone who can manage complex partnerships, has experience working with rights holders and a track record of achieving ROI for brand clients. They will need to hold extensive knowledge of the sponsorship lifecycle, the main value drivers of sponsorship and have expertise in client leadership, broad consulting, sponsorship activation, integrated marketing and team management. Bachelor’s degree required; Master’s degree plus. Minimum ten (10) years’ experience in a sponsorship role at an agency, brand, sports or entertainment property, or related organisation. Strong experience, knowledge and understanding in off‑the‑book football sponsorship, ideally with previous experience in the GCC. Demonstrable expertise in select focal areas with a senior‑level network of professional contacts. Ability to lead clients and manage account teams in the midst of multiple programmes/projects concurrently in an fast‑paced and high‑intensity work environment. Excellent reporting, analysis and budgeting skills. Exceptional relationship and influencing skills with highly developed presentation and delivery skills. Proven effectiveness in leading, managing and mentoring junior team members. Superior prioritisation and time‑management skills. Proactive, team‑player with a strong work ethic and the ability to work independently. Exemplary written and oral communication skills with proficiency in PowerPoint, Word and Excel. Good working knowledge of the Middle East. Arabic language proficiency is a plus. Specialist skills include People Leadership, Sponsorship Consulting Leadership, Strategic Planning, Client Management & Communication, Sport & Entertainment Strategy and Activation, Public Speaking, Pitching, Sales & Business Development, Talent Management, Negotiation, Brand Building. Reporting and Analysis, Budget & Financial Management.
This is a fixed‑term contract. Competitive salary and benefits. Role will be based in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. Remote working from client offices is frequent. Working hours are 9:00 am to 6:00 pm, Sunday to Thursday. Occasional travel and weekend work may be required.
